SPECIAL FEATURE P lanning your big day in a location where all your ideas and dreams can be brought to life is not only possible, it's the norm in B.C.'s Okanagan Valley region. A REAL WHITE WEDDING "What better place to have a winter wedding than a ski resort?" says Amanda McKichan, wedding coordinator at Sun Peaks Grand Hotel & Conference Centre. „e resort's mid-mountain chapel is the ideal ceremony venue: the bride and groom can ski down to the base of the mountain in wedding attire. What a great photo op! NATURE'S PHOTOSHOP Professional photographers often bounce light into their photos using a white reˆector. Sun Peaks' local photographer, Gemma Harris of Alpine Images Photography, says, "Getting married in Sun Peaks is all about the backdrop, and we have lots of ceremony locations with outstanding views. In winter, many couples have the ceremony at dusk as it reˆects beautifully on the snow." DINNER IS SERVED Wedding dinners are becoming much more personalized. Lisa Jaager, sales manager of weddings, corporate groups and events at Summerland Waterfront Resort & Spa, says they o'er "carefully curated menus where the bride and groom are able to choose their favourites, like slow-roasted short rib with a mashed potato and mascarpone cake and locally grown green beans, because it is the groom's favourite vegetable, and his grandma used to make the best ones." LATE-NIGHT NOSH Sun Peaks' McKichan says guests need post-dinner fodder for cocktails and dancing. Mini grilled cheese, tacos, mac and cheese, chicken and wa'es and crispy bacon slices fuel trendy weddings.
